Abstract
This paper presents a technique for smoothly blending some special categories of three-dimensional polygonal objects. Polygon blending is usually considered a two-part process: generating vertex correspondences and interpolating between corresponding vertices to create the intermediate polygons. This paper emphasises on the problem of automatic vertex correspondence determination. The proposed algorithm is based on a simple heuristic method for the metamorphosis of closed planar contours
